豬心在營養學上是非常獨特的存在。雖然它被歸類為內臟(黑白切常客),但本質上它是一塊「終身無休」的強力肌肉

對於巴金森氏症(PD)患者,特別是您目前關注的線粒體修復抗氧化,豬心提供了一個秋刀魚或一般豬肉難以取代的關鍵營養素:輔酶 Q10

以下是每 100 克豬心(約半顆到一顆,視大小而定)的營養解析:


1. 三大營養素(高蛋白、低脂肪)

營養成分含量特點
蛋白質17 – 19 克優質完全蛋白質,含所有必需胺基酸,有助於維持肌肉。
脂肪4 – 5 克雖然您目前偏好「動物脂肪」,但豬心其實相對精瘦
碳水化合物0.5 克極低,適合您的低碳飲食。
熱量約 120 大卡熱量較低,營養密度極高。

2. 為什麼豬心是巴金森氏症的「功能性食物」?

豬心含有三種對神經退化性疾病非常有感的微量元素:

  • 輔酶 Q10 (CoQ10) —— 線粒體的發電機:豬心是自然界中 CoQ10 含量最高的食物來源之一。
    • 對 PD 的意義: 巴金森氏症與線粒體功能障礙密切相關。CoQ10 能直接進入線粒體協助能量產生,並中和自由基。雖然食物攝取的量不能完全替代高劑量補充劑,但作為食補,它能強化大腦的抗氧化防禦。
  • 維生素 B12:豬心的 B12 含量非常豐富。
    • 對 PD 的意義: 我們之前提過,PD 藥物代謝會消耗 B 群。足夠的 B12 能保護神經纖維的髓鞘,預防手腳麻木與認知功能下降。
  • 血紅素鐵 (Heme Iron) 與 鋅:
    • 對 PD 的意義: 提供良好的造血原料。PD 患者若有貧血狀況,會加重疲勞感與動作遲緩。

3. 針對您目前飲食法的「搭配建議」

既然您現在的主食是「動物脂肪 + 蔬菜」,豬心在使用上需要一點小技巧:

  1. 它不是脂肪來源:豬心本身很瘦,如果您這餐只吃豬心配蔬菜,脂肪攝取量會不足。建議用豬油或奶油爆炒,或是將豬心切薄片後拌入富含脂肪的肉類(如五花肉)一起食用。
  2. 蛋白質競爭與定時:豬心是紮紮實實的蛋白質。
    • 如果您在白天吃: 建議控制在 2-3 片 左右(約 30-40 克),避免大量的胺基酸與白天的左旋多巴藥物競爭。
    • 如果您在晚上吃: 可以大方地吃半顆到一顆,作為一天主要的肌肉修復原料。
  3. 口感與消化:豬心纖維較韌,對於吞嚥功能較弱的 PD 患者,建議切成極薄片或是與蔬菜一起燉煮至軟爛,以利消化吸收。

Pig heart is nutritionally unique. Although classified as an offal (a common ingredient in black and white cuts), it is essentially a piece of “lifelong” powerful muscle.

For Parkinson’s disease (PD) patients, especially those currently focused on mitochondrial repair and antioxidant benefits, pig heart provides a key nutrient that is difficult to replace with saury or regular pork: Coenzyme Q10.

Below is a nutritional breakdown of 100 grams of pig heart (approximately half to one heart, depending on size):


1. Three Major Nutrients (High Protein, Low Fat)

| Nutritional Components | Content | Characteristics |

| — | — | — |

| Protein | Approx. 17-19 grams | High-quality complete protein containing all essential amino acids, helping to maintain muscle. |

| Fat | Approx. 4-5 grams | While you currently prefer “animal fat,” pig heart is actually relatively lean. | | Carbohydrates | Approx. 0.5 grams | Very low, suitable for your low-carb diet. |

Calories | Approx. 120 kcal | Low in calories, extremely high in nutrient density. |


2. Why is pork heart a “functional food” for Parkinson’s disease?

Pork heart contains three trace elements that are highly effective against neurodegenerative diseases:

  • Coenzyme Q10 (CoQ10) – The generator of mitochondria: Pork heart is one of the highest natural sources of CoQ10.
  • Significance for PD: Parkinson’s disease is closely related to mitochondrial dysfunction. CoQ10 can directly enter mitochondria to assist in energy production and neutralize free radicals. While dietary intake cannot completely replace high-dose supplements, as a dietary source, it can strengthen the brain’s antioxidant defenses.
  • Vitamin B12: Pork heart is very rich in Vitamin B12.
  • Importance for PD: As mentioned before, PD drug metabolism depletes B vitamins. Sufficient B12 protects the myelin sheath of nerve fibers, preventing numbness in the hands and feet and cognitive decline.
  • Heme Iron and Zinc:
  • Importance for PD: Provides essential raw materials for blood production. Anemia in PD patients can worsen fatigue and slow movement.

3. “Pairing Suggestions” for Your Current Diet

Since your current staple food is “animal fat + vegetables,” there are a few tips for using pork heart:

  1. It’s not a source of fat: Pork heart is very lean. If you only eat pork heart with vegetables for this meal, your fat intake will be insufficient. It is recommended to stir-fry it with lard or butter, or slice the pork heart thinly and mix it with fatty meats (such as pork belly).
  2. Protein Competition and Timing: Pork heart is a solid source of protein. * If you are taking it during the day: It is recommended to limit the intake to about 2-3 tablets (approximately 30-40 grams) to avoid competition from large amounts of amino acids with daytime levodopa medication.
  • If you are taking it at night: You can freely consume half to one tablet as a primary source of muscle repair materials throughout the day.
  1. Taste and Digestion: Pork heart has relatively tough fibers. For PD patients with weaker swallowing abilities, it is recommended to slice it into very thin slices or stew it with vegetables until soft to facilitate digestion and absorption.
